ONo
output from one channel?
1)
Check the balance control on source unit
2)
Check the RCA (or
speaker input) and speaker output connections for the channel
3)
Swap the RCA
(or
speaker input)
cable from left to right. If the problem changes sides then you have a bad RCA (or speaker input) cable
or source unit problem.
4)
Swap the speaker output wire from left to right.
If
the problem changes sides
then you have a bad speaker cable, passive crossover network and/or speaker.
o Alternator noise-whining sound with engine's
RPM?
1)
Check for damaged RCA (or speaker
input) cable
2)
Check the routing of RCA (or speaker input) cable
3)
Check the source unit for proper
grounding
4)
Check the gain settings and turn them down
if
they are set too high.
OPoor
stereo image
or
reduced bass response?
C::>Check
system phasing by turning the balance
control from left
to
right.
If
there
is
more bass output when turned
to
either side, then check your speaker
wiring, passive crossover networks and speaker terminals for proper positive and negative connections.
Reverse a speaker connection from positive
to
negative on the stereo/subwoofer channel(s);
if
the bass
improves, the speaker was out of phase.
o Ground-Loop Noise?
c::>lf
you
are
using only one pair
of
RCA inputs, connect the RCA cable
to
the
AMP 1 inputs.
c::>Kicker
amplifiers
are
engineered to be fully compatible with
all
manufacturers' head
units. Some head units may require additional grounding to prevent noise from entering the audio signal.
If
you are experiencing this problem with your head unit,
in
most cases running a ground wire from the
RCA outputs on the head unit
to
the chassis will remedy this issue.

Please Note:
Modern
high performance speakers have a lower DC Resistance than what used
to
be available, The
Kicker Coaxial and
Component
speakers are rated at four
ohms
(some DC Resistances may be
as
low as 3 ohms) and
work
with any amplifier designed to operate at a four
ohm
load, If you
want
to
use
two
Kicker Coaxial
or
Component
speakers on a single channel
of
your amplifier wire the speakers
in
series. This will improve the sound quality, lower the
total harmonic distortion and lessen the thermal load at the amplifier, This
may
prevent an amplifier from shutting
down,
due
to
over-current protection circuitry.
CAUTION: When
jump
starting the vehicle, be sure that connections
made
with
jumper
cables are correct. Improper
connections can result
in
blown
amplifier fuses as well as the failure
of
other
critical systems
in
the vehicle.
